Frank, See Gibson page 138 and you will find 1940 code 42 and 41 code 42s in addition to 41BYF KUs. Admittedly Mauser made parts, but in addition to the Final LW late E/2 acceptance marking, talking about early dwe/2 INSPECTOR'S marking on the interior of some parts. One example that I recorded was KU3365 that has a dwe/2 and #65 stamped on the inside of the side plate "leg". How about you present KU owners checking the inside of some of your parts for dwe/2 (KH made) parts. Some parts such as the safety lever, mag release, firing pin, etc. must be removed to see the proof. Thanks, TH
